Warning Signs You Need Apartment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your apartment, it’s likely a sign of mold growth. Don’t ignore it, call us today to have it remediated.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, don’t wait, call us to assess the damage and create a plan to fix it.
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ings
Water stains can be a sign of a more serious issue. If you notice them, call us to investigate and create a plan to fix the problem.
Discolored or Peeling Paint
Discolored or peeling paint can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, don’t wait, call us to assess the damage and create a plan to fix it.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
If you notice unusual sounds or leaks in your apartment, it’s likely a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us today to have it assessed and fixed.

Apartment Water Damage Restoration Cost in Fountain Hills, AZ
The cost of Apartment Water Damage Restoration in Fountain Hills,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, level of water damage |
| Mold rem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, level of mold growth |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, level of damage |
| Final inspection and touch-ups |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, level of damage |
